Japan benchmark bond yield hits 30-year high of 3%

Summary: Japan’s benchmark bond yield rose to a 30-year high of 3% as global debt markets sold off. The move reflects higher yields on Japanese government bonds amid the broader selloff in debt.
WHO: Global debt market participants
WHAT: Japan’s benchmark bond yield hit a 30-year high of 3% during a global debt selloff.
WHEN: Aug 31, 2026 at 8:00 PM ET
WHERE: Japan
WHY: Yields rose as global debt markets sold off.
